Fluorosilicone oil is a synthetic oil containing fluorine and silicon elements, with a unique chemical structure and excellent physical properties. It is made by introducing fluorine atoms on the basis of ordinary silicone oil and belongs to the class of siloxane polymers. Due to the introduction of fluorine, this compound has many special properties, such as:
High and low temperature resistance: Fluorosilicone oil has very good thermal stability and can maintain its physical properties at extremely high or low temperatures, making it suitable for extreme environments.
Chemical resistance: It has strong corrosion resistance and solubility resistance to a variety of chemicals, including acids, alkalis, solvents, etc., which makes it widely used in the chemical industry.
Excellent lubricity: When used as a lubricant, fluorosilicone oil has a low friction coefficient and good lubrication performance, and is suitable for long-term use in high temperature and harsh environments.
Low surface tension: Fluorosilicone oil has a low surface tension, so it has good waterproof, anti-fouling and anti-sticking properties.
Electrical insulation: Similar to other silicone oils, fluorosilicone oil has excellent electrical insulation properties, so it is often used in electrical equipment.
Due to these characteristics, fluorosilicone oil is widely used in a variety of industries such as aerospace, electronics, electrical, chemical and mechanical equipment. For example, it can be used to manufacture high-temperature lubricants, sealants, release agents and other products, and can also provide effective protection and lubrication in harsh environments.
Fluorosilicone oil is divided into methyl fluorosilicone oil, hydroxyl fluorosilicone oil, vinyl fluorosilicone oil, hydrogen-containing fluorosilicone oil, etc. Next, we will introduce methyl fluorosilicone oil
Product features:
Methyl-terminated at both ends and trifluoropropyl side chain silicone modified polymer;
It has special smoothness, softness, hydrophobicity, good chemical stability and electrical insulation;
Excellent high and low temperature resistance, can be used for a long time at -50β~+200β;
Small viscosity-temperature coefficient, low surface tension, good hydrophobicity and moisture resistance.
Product application:
Oil-based defoamers in paints, coatings and other fields, or defoamers in other application systems. The finished products can be compared with BYK fluorine-containing defoamers;
The daily chemical industry is used in skin care products, cleaning products and other formulations, with excellent silky feel and soft effect; 3. High-end lubricants, shock absorber oils, buffer oils, etc. in instrumentation, electronic appliances and other industries;
Used as release agents, isolation agents, brighteners in the production of certain rubber, plastic, latex, polyurethane products and handicrafts;
Used as softeners, water repellents, feel improvers, etc. in the textile and clothing industries;
The leather industry adds this product to other additives and can be used as softeners, water repellents, feel agents, defoamers, brighteners, etc.
